随着互联网技术的飞速发展,在线教育行业逐渐成为教育领域的新宠,越来越多的学校、培训机构和个人开始探索如何利用 *** 资源,搭建自己的教学|直播|平台,本文将详细介绍如何从零开始,自己搭建一个功能完善、操作便捷的教学|直播|网站。
明确需求,规划网站功能
在搭建教学|直播|平台之前,首先要明确自己的需求,以下是一些常见的功能规划:
- 用户注册与登录:方便用户在平台上进行身份验证和个性化设置。
- 课程发布与管理:允许用户发布、编辑、删除和管理自己的课程。
- |直播|教学:支持实时|直播|教学,包括视频、音频、文字、图片等多种形式。
- 录播课程:提供录播课程上传功能,方便用户随时回看。
- 互动交流:支持实时聊天、提问、讨论等功能,增强师生互动。
- 课程预约与提醒:用户可以预约课程,平台自动发送提醒信息。
- 付费购买:支持课程付费购买,实现盈利模式。
- 数据统计与分析:提供课程访问量、用户行为等数据统计,帮助优化教学策略。
选择合适的开发技术
搭建教学|直播|平台需要一定的技术支持,以下是一些常用的开发技术:
- 前端技术:HTML5、CSS3、J*aScript等,用于构建用户界面。
- 后端技术:J*a、Python、PHP等,用于处理业务逻辑和数据库操作。
- 实时通信技术:WebSocket、SIP等,实现实时|直播|和互动功能。
- 数据库技术:MySQL、MongoDB等,用于存储用户数据、课程信息等。
搭建服务器环境
搭建教学|直播|平台需要一定的服务器资源,以下是一些常见的服务器环境:
- 云服务器:阿里云、腾讯云、华为云等,提供稳定、安全的服务器资源。
- VPS:虚拟专用服务器,具有较高性价比,适合中小型平台。
- 物理服务器:性能较高,适合大型平台,但成本较高。
开发与测试
- 开发:根据前期规划,使用所选技术进行开发,实现网站功能。
- 测试:对网站进行功能测试、性能测试、安全测试等,确保网站稳定运行。
上线与推广
- 上线:将开发完成的网站部署到服务器,进行上线。
- 推广:通过搜索引擎优化、社交媒体、广告投放等方式,提高网站知名度。
后期维护与优化
- 维护:定期检查网站运行状态,修复可能出现的问题。
- 优化:根据用户反馈和数据分析,不断优化网站功能和性能。
自己搭建教学|直播|平台的网站需要充分考虑需求、技术、服务器、开发、测试、上线、推广和后期维护等多个环节,通过以上步骤,相信您能成功打造一个功能完善、操作便捷的教学|直播|平台,为用户提供优质的教育资源,在这个过程中,不断学习、积累经验,相信您会成为一名优秀的在线教育平台搭建者。








